How Do I Use the Parlay Bet Calculator? 

A sports bet parlay calculator is intuitive and straightforward to use, and you only need to enter a few details to get a full lowdown of your expected payout from a wager.

Here is a step-by-step guide to help you learn how to use a parlay bet calculator:

  • Enter Number of Picks: Choose the number of picks in your parlay.
  • Input Odds: Enter the odds for each selection.
  • Enter Stake Amount: Input the amount you are wagering.
  • Click Calculate: Press the ‘calculate’ button to see the potential payout.
  • Compare Sportsbooks: Use the calculator to compare potential payouts across different sportsbooks.

Using the Parlay Bet Calculator: My Real Life Experience:

Let’s return to the parlay I placed during the NFL season. I wanted three moneyline bets in my parlay – if you’re new to wagering, and aren’t sure what a multiple bet actually is, check out our article: What is a parlay in sports betting?

  • Chiefs (vs Ravens) -200
  • 49ers (vs Rams) -100
  • Broncos (vs Cowboys) +250
  1. I loaded up a parlay bet calculator and set it to work, switching the number of selections to three, before entering the odds of each individual pick in the box provided.
  2. I entered my stake, which on this occasion was $10, and quickly the calculator delivered my result: the $10 parlay would potentially pay $95.
  3. I then used an odds comparison site to price up the best lines for my three picks, before entering the different combinations in the calculator to see which sportsbook would pay me the most, should my wager win.
